I'm not sure what exactly you want to play, but it looks like a tournament for me since you provided a game duration.
I would suggest a T1000, with starting stacks
15 x $5
17 x $25
5 x $100
Including the color-ups you would need 150/200/100 = 450 chips. Add another 50 x $500 for up to 25 re-buys and you're at 500 chips total. You could also play 5 or 10 Eur cash games with this breakdown, just use the face denominations as cent values.

I bought 400 of these for a 10-player T1,000,000 tourney. The breakdown was: 150 X T5,000 / 150 X T25,000 / 100 X T100,000.
Starting stacks are:
15 X T5,000
13 X T25,000
6 X T100,00
= 1,000,000 chips
We Do 20-minute levels and blinds like this:
10K-15K
15K-30K
25K-50K
35K-70K
50K-100K
75K-150K Color up 5K chips at the 2-hour point : 5 minute break
Then switch to 15-minute intervals
100K-200K
150K-300K
200K-400K
300K-600K
Target time is 3 hours, if it's not over at this point we go to 500K-1,000,000 blinds and that will settle it within a few hands.
When 4-5 people get knocked out, we have a side table for a cash game. The lower denoms work better for this because of the inclusion of the $500 chip: $25 chip = $0.25 / $100 chip = $1.00 / $500 chip = $5.00. We usually play no limit with $0.25-$0.50 blinds and $40-50 max buy-in. As people get knocked out of the tournament they can either sit around and complain about their bad luck or enter the cash game. Usually I do both.
I have a big set of the lower denoms that we use for our larger tournaments, and I really love these chips. The black $100 chip and the pink $25,000 chip are absolutely beautiful.
From a durability standpoint, they're fantastic. The cost per chip is pretty low, and you don't have to worry about people spilling beer or soft drinks on them. They clean up easily with a wet towel, and can take the beating of being thrown around the table and tons of people handling them.

I've got 2600 of these low denomination chips and use them for our large tournaments. I can easily accompany 50 people with a T2000 starting tournament or 40 people with a T5000 tournament. And even more if you put fewer chips in front of each person, but we like each person to have a minimum of at least 35 chips to avoid having to make too much change. I've found that the best ratio for these chips is 4-4-3-2 instead of 4-3-2-1. My breakdown is 800 X T5, 800 X T25, 600 X T100, and 400 X T500.
For our T2000 tournament, we use this starting stack with 40 or fewer people:
20 X T5
16 X T25
10 X T100
1 X T500
If we have between 41-50 people, we could change it slightly:
15 X T5
13 X T25
11 X T100
1 X T500
We start the blinds at 10-15, but you could have a T1000 tourney and start the blinds at 5-10 with the following starting stack:
15 X T5
13 X T25
6 X T100
So with 10 players, 400 chips should be plenty. 150 X T5, 150 X T25, 75 X T100, 25 X T500. This leaves you 20 T25 chips to use in your first color up and 15 T100 chips to use at the second color up. Plus enough T500 chips to equal the total number of starting chips.
Unfortunatley, with the prearranged sets from Apache, the problem will always be not enough T100chips and too many T500 chips, since those two always come in the same quantity in all their sets.
That being said, I bought 2400 of my chips from Apache because their prices and service are really good. I then bought 200 T100 chips seperatley from another vendor to get my set the way we needed it.
So for your purpose, Apache has a 500 chip set that would give you the quantitity you need, with 25 extra T5 and T25 chips and 50 extra T500 chips. I would think that would be your chepest way to go, since you get a case also.
